About the Imfundo Trust
The Imfundo Trust, founded by Old Mutual Investment Group, aims to provide financial assistance to talented students who want to further their studies in disciplines aligned with South Africa’s economic and social development needs.
The bursary covers full-time undergraduate studies, as well as selected postgraduate programmes, at recognised universities across the country.
Fields of Study Funded
The Imfundo Trust will provide bursary funding for the following study areas in 2026:
- Business, Commerce, Finance, and Management Sciences (first and second year)
- Computer Science and related qualifications (first and second year)
- Data Science (first and second year)
- Engineering (first and second year)
- Climate Studies (postgraduate level only)
Who Can Apply?
To qualify for the Old Mutual Imfundo Trust Bursary, applicants must meet the following selection criteria:
- Must be a South African citizen.
- Grade 12 learners (entering first year in 2026) must have achieved:
- At least 70% average in the mid-year Grade 12 examinations.
- A minimum of 70% in Mathematics.
- A minimum of 70% in English FAL or 60% in English HL.
- Current first-year students (going into second year in 2026) must have achieved a minimum of 65% average in their latest examinations (mid-year/June).
- Scholarships are only awarded to students entering first or second year of study in 2026, except for postgraduate students in Climate Studies.
- Preference will be given to applicants from rural or township backgrounds.

Closing Date
The closing date for applications is 30 September 2025.
